What type of thinking work does the computer need to do to solve the problem?

Respuesta :

mariagraxiabanawan14
mariagraxiabanawan14 mariagraxiabanawan14
  • 04-10-2021

Answer:

Computational Thinking is the thought processes involved in formulating a problem and expressing its solution in a way that a computer—human or machine—can effectively carry out.
